Higher Education members – support FE members on strike on 10th November – by UCU President, Liz Lawrence

On Tuesday 10th November UCU’s FE members will be taking strike action. This is over the failure of the employers to make a pay offer for 2015. HE members may feel insulted at getting a pay offer of only 1% for 2015. The employers in FE have refused to make an offer at all. This is a deliberate provocation.

Please show your support for your Further Education colleagues. Please make solidarity visits to their picket lines, attend local strike rallies and take a collection for hardship funds. Please show that we value FE and value our FE members, even if the employers do not.

Adult and Further Education are being clobbered more and more by funding cuts. Already the Adult Education sector has faced 25% funding cuts. More are in the pipeline. This is leading to loss of many areas of educational provision, including ESOL courses. The future of this valuable sector of education is being put into question.

Many Higher Education members know the value to society of the FE sector. We know that for some university students the route to Higher Education has come via the FE college and access courses. The current trade dispute over pay occurs in a context of savage funding cuts to the FE sector. Too many of the politicians in Westminster have never been inside an FE college and do not know the contribution FE makes to society. We need to support the fightback to defend the FE sector.
